To ensure your curtains fit perfectly, let’s navigate through some simple steps for accurate measurements together:
Determine the Drapery Rod Height: Start by measuring from the floor to the desired height of your drapery rod. Typically, a height of 6-12 inches above the window frame creates a raised appearance, making your room feel taller and more inviting. It’s important to avoid positioning the rod too low, as this can lead to an unflattering look and make the room feel smaller.
Measure the Width: For that full, luxurious appearance, aim for drapes that are 1.5 to 2 times the width of your window. Measure the window width and multiply it by the desired fullness to achieve the right aesthetic balance. Remember, allowing the drapes to extend beyond the window width not only enhances the look but also adds functionality.
Decide on Length: Measure from the top of the rod to your chosen endpoint—whether it's floor length, sill length, or a puddled effect. If you’re considering a puddled appearance, incorporating an additional 4-6 inches can add a touch of elegance. Ideally, drapes should 'kiss' the floor or hover about ½ inch above it for a contemporary feel.
Record Your Measurements: Clearly write down all your measurements to avoid confusion when ordering or cutting fabric. You might find it helpful to use painter's tape to mark measurements on the wall as a visual guide. It’s also advisable to use a metal tape measure and take measurements twice to ensure accuracy.

To hang your curtains effectively and create a beautiful space, let’s walk through these essential steps together:
Mark the Bracket Placement: Start by measuring the desired height and width for your drapery rod. Use a pencil to mark where the brackets will be installed, typically 4 to 6 inches above and away from the window frame for optimal coverage and aesthetics. Remember, marking the bracket placement accurately is crucial for a successful installation, as Alessia Lamonaca wisely advises.
Install the Brackets: Next, drill pilot holes at the marked points to prevent wood splitting, then securely attach the brackets to the wall. It’s important to ensure they are level to avoid any sagging; using a level is essential for proper alignment.
Insert the Drapery Rod: Before securing the rod, slide the drapery panels onto it. This step is vital to ensure the drapes hang correctly and beautifully.
Hang the Rod: Carefully place the rod into the installed brackets, ensuring it is secure and properly aligned. This is where your hard work starts to come together!
Adjust the Drapes: Once the rod is in position, take a moment to modify the drapes so they hang evenly and create a visually pleasing appearance. This may involve gathering pleats or adjusting the fullness. If the curtains seem sparse, consider ordering an extra pair for a more complete look, as recommended by Amazon.
Final Touches: Step back and assess the overall appearance. Make any necessary adjustments to the draping to achieve the desired look.

Frequent problems with the draping curtain installation can significantly affect the overall appearance of your event. Have you ever faced challenges that made you feel overwhelmed? Let’s explore some common issues and their effective solutions together:
Uneven Curtains: To address curtains that hang unevenly, first ensure that the rod is level. It’s essential to check that the brackets are installed correctly, ideally 4 to 6 inches above the window frame, to enhance the room's verticality. Adjust the brackets as necessary to achieve a balanced look. Remember, hanging the rod too low can make ceilings appear lower, disrupting the room's overall aesthetic.
Incorrect Length: If your drapes are too short or long, take a moment to re-measure the window and adjust the hem accordingly. For a polished appearance, drapes should ideally brush the floor or be floor-length for formal settings. If modifications are not possible, consider acquiring new drapes that meet your desired specifications. Furthermore, drapes should be double the width of the window to avoid appearing limp, ensuring a full and elegant look.
Opening and Closing Difficulties: Are you struggling with opening or closing your drapes? Inspect the rings or hooks to ensure they are functioning properly. Additionally, check that the rod is free from any obstructions that could hinder movement. As Brittany Natale wisely noted, having the right tools is essential for a smooth installation process.
Wrinkles: Wrinkles can detract from your event's overall presentation. To remove them, steam the drapes before hanging or use a fabric spray to smooth them out. Most drapes arrive wrinkled, so this step is crucial for achieving a refined appearance.

What are the different types of draping curtains available?
The main types of draping curtains include sheer curtains, blackout drapes, velvet drapes, and table drapes. Each type serves different functions and enhances the decor of an event.
What are sheer curtains and their benefits?
Sheer curtains are lightweight and translucent fabrics that soften light and create an airy ambiance. They allow natural light to filter through while adding elegance to the decor, making them versatile for various themes.
When should blackout drapes be used?
Blackout drapes are thick and opaque, ideal for venues that require complete darkness, such as during presentations or performances. They effectively block external light to maintain a focused environment.
What is the appeal of velvet drapes?
Velvet drapes are known for their luxurious texture, adding warmth and sophistication to any setting. They enhance the overall decor, making them suitable for formal occasions.
How do table drapes contribute to event decor?
Table drapes are specifically designed for table settings, enhancing the overall decor and providing a cohesive look. They can be customized to align with the occasion's theme and color scheme.
